                | Expression | ^[^\\\/\?\*\"\'\>\<\:\|]*$ | 
            
                | Description | Validation of a Folder Name. Excludes all forbidden characters | 
            
                | Matches | 321321321 dasds | 
            
                | Non-Matches | /\3fsdfsd |

Remember, when you're putting regex strings into .net, you can save a lot of headache if you make it a habit to do @"^[^\\/?*\"\'><:|]*$"
Note on the @ symbol, meaning the string is literal, and it won't try to look at any code contained inside when its being declared.

in .net the pattern translates to:
string strRegex = "^[^\\/?*\"\'><:|]*$";
Regex re = new Regex(strRegex);
